What is Web 3.0?

Web 3.0 is the next generation of the internet, and it is built on the principles of the Semantic Web. The Semantic Web is an extension of the current web that enables machines to understand and interpret human-readable content. Web 3.0 aims to create a more intelligent and connected internet by enabling machines to understand the meaning and context of data on the web.

At its core, Web 3.0 is about making the internet more intelligent and more personalized. It is about creating a web that is more efficient, more secure, and more transparent. Web 3.0 promises to make the internet more accessible and more useful for everyone.

How does Web 3.0 work?

Web 3.0 works by using a combination of technologies, including artificial intelligence, natural language processing, and the Semantic Web. These technologies enable machines to understand the meaning and context of data on the web, which in turn enables them to provide more personalized and relevant search results, recommendations, and content.

The Semantic Web is a set of standards and protocols that enable machines to understand and interpret human-readable content. This is achieved by adding metadata to web pages, which provides additional information about the content of the page. For example, metadata can describe the type of content, the author of the content, and the language of the content.

By using this metadata, machines can better understand the content of web pages and can use this information to provide more personalized and relevant search results. For example, if a user searches for "best restaurants in New York," Web 3.0 technology could use metadata to understand the user's location, preferences, and past search history to provide more personalized and relevant results.

What are the potential benefits of Web 3.0?

Web 3.0 has the potential to bring a wide range of benefits to the internet and its users. Some of the potential benefits of Web 3.0 include:

Personalization: Web 3.0 promises to create a more personalized web by understanding the preferences and interests of individual users. By using machine learning algorithms and other technologies, Web 3.0 can provide more relevant search results, recommendations, and content based on a user's past behavior and preferences.

Efficiency: Web 3.0 promises to create a more efficient web by enabling machines to process and analyze data more effectively. This could lead to faster and more accurate search results, as well as better recommendations and insights.

Interoperability: Web 3.0 promises to create a more connected web by enabling different systems and platforms to communicate with each other more effectively. This could lead to a more seamless and integrated user experience, as well as new opportunities for collaboration and innovation.

Security: Web 3.0 promises to create a more secure web by using advanced encryption and authentication technologies. This could lead to greater trust and confidence in online transactions and interactions, as well as greater protection of user privacy and data.

Transparency: Web 3.0 promises to create a more transparent web by enabling users to control and could provide users with greater control over their personal data and the ability to share it with others in a more secure and transparent way.

Decentralization: Web 3.0 promises to create a more decentralized web by using distributed technologies such as blockchain. This could lead to greater resilience and robustness in the face of cyber threats and could provide new opportunities for peer-to-peer collaboration and innovation.

Innovation: Web 3.0 promises to create new opportunities for innovation and entrepreneurship by providing a more open and accessible web. By using open standards and protocols, Web 3.0 could enable new applications and services to be developed that were previously not possible.

What are the challenges of Web 3.0?

Despite its potential benefits, Web 3.0 faces a number of challenges that must be overcome before it can become a reality. Some of the key challenges of Web 3.0 include:

Adoption: Web 3.0 requires widespread adoption of new technologies and standards. This may take time, and there is a risk that the adoption of Web 3.0 could be slow or fragmented.

Interoperability: Web 3.0 requires different systems and platforms to be able to communicate with each other effectively. This may require new standards and protocols to be developed and adopted.

Privacy and Security: Web 3.0 requires new approaches to privacy and security, particularly in the areas of data ownership and control. Decentralized technologies such as blockchain may provide new solutions to these challenges, but there is still a lot of work to be done in this area.

Regulation: Web 3.0 may require new regulatory frameworks to be developed to ensure that it operates in a safe and secure manner. This may require collaboration between governments, industry, and other stakeholders.
